The Kitchn's Superfood Baked Potato is Filled with Healthy Goodness

Rather than dripping with cheese and butter, this superfood baked potato recipe from 'The Kitchn' blog is loaded with much healthier alternatives.

What turns the average baked potato into a superfood is the combination of powerful ingredients like kale, coconut oil, salmon, popped quinoa, flax seeds, pomegranate seeds, topped with a sauce that's been made with yogurt, turmeric and green tea. Although each of these ingredients has tons of health benefits on their own—a plain baked potato provides the daily requirements for Vitamin C and iron—the combination of all of them makes a super meal. In terms of prep time, making this superfood baked potato might take longer than average, but for the maintenance of good health, it's totally worth it.
